数据库服务器有哪些
-
-
关系型数据库服务器
关系型数据库服务器是存储和管理数据的软件,通过使用结构化查询语言(SQL)来管理数据。常见的关系型数据库服务器包括MySQL、Oracle、SQL Server、PostgreSQL等,它们被广泛应用于企业和各种Web应用程序中。 -
NoSQL数据库服务器
NoSQL数据库服务器提供了一种非关系型的数据存储方式,适用于处理大数据和分布式系统。常见的NoSQL数据库服务器包括MongoDB、Cassandra、Redis、Couchbase等,它们在分布式存储、高可用性和横向扩展等方面具有优势。 -
数据仓库服务器
数据仓库服务器是用于集中存储企业数据的一种数据库系统,它们被设计用于支持大规模数据分析和报表查询。常见的数据仓库服务器包括Snowflake、Amazon Redshift、Google BigQuery等,它们能够处理大型数据集合并支持复杂的分析查询。 -
图数据库服务器
图数据库服务器是专门用于存储和处理图形数据的数据库系统,适用于处理网络关系、社交网络、推荐系统等领域。常见的图数据库服务器包括Neo4j、Amazon Neptune、TigerGraph等,它们具有高效的图形数据存储和查询能力。 -
内存数据库服务器
内存数据库服务器是将数据存储在内存中,以提供快速访问和处理能力的数据库系统。常见的内存数据库服务器包括Redis、MemSQL、VoltDB等,它们适用于对读写效率要求较高的应用场景,如缓存、实时分析等。
1年前 -
-
数据库服务器是一种专门用于存储、管理和检索数据的服务器。它们通常用于支持企业应用程序、网站和其他信息系统。数据库服务器的选择通常取决于具体的应用需求,以下是常见的数据库服务器:
-
MySQL服务器:MySQL是一种开源的关系型数据库管理系统,它是许多Web应用程序和开源软件项目的首选数据库。MySQL服务器能够运行在各种操作系统上,并且具有良好的性能和可靠性。
-
Microsoft SQL Server:这是由Microsoft开发的关系型数据库管理系统,适用于中小型企业和大型企业。它提供了广泛的功能,包括数据分析、报告和数据集成等。
-
Oracle数据库服务器:Oracle是一种功能强大的商业关系型数据库管理系统,适用于大型企业和复杂应用程序。它具有高度的可伸缩性和安全性,适用于处理大量数据和复杂查询。
-
PostgreSQL服务器:PostgreSQL是一种自由且开源的关系型数据库管理系统,具有强大的可扩展性和丰富的功能。它是许多企业和开源项目的选择,尤其适用于高并发的Web应用程序。
-
MongoDB服务器:MongoDB是一种NoSQL数据库管理系统,适用于处理大量的非结构化数据。它具有灵活的数据模型和高性能的特点,适用于大数据和实时分析等场景。
-
IBM Db2服务器:这是一种企业级的关系型数据库管理系统,适用于处理大规模的数据和复杂的企业应用程序。它具有高度的可靠性和安全性,并支持多种数据类型和应用集成。
以上列举的数据库服务器只是常见的几种,实际上还有许多其他类型的数据库服务器,如SQLite、MariaDB、Redis等,每种数据库服务器都有自己的特点和适用场景。选择合适的数据库服务器取决于具体的应用需求、数据量、性能要求和安全性等因素。
1年前 -
-
数据库服务器是一种专门用于存储和管理数据的服务器。常见的数据库服务器包括MySQL、Microsoft SQL Server、Oracle Database、PostgreSQL、MongoDB等。每种数据库服务器都有自己的特点和适用场景,下面将对其中一些常见的数据库服务器做简要介绍。
MySQL
MySQL是一个开源的关系型数据库管理系统,其特点是速度快、成本低、可靠性高,适用于中小型网站的数据存储和管理。MySQL广泛应用于各种Web应用程序中。
Microsoft SQL Server
Microsoft SQL Server是由微软公司开发的关系型数据库管理系统,支持大型企业级应用,拥有强大的安全性和可扩展性。它适用于Windows环境下的企业数据库解决方案。
Oracle Database
Oracle Database是由甲骨文公司开发的关系型数据库管理系统,在大型企业级应用中有着广泛的应用。其具有高度的可靠性、可扩展性和安全性。
PostgreSQL
PostgreSQL是一个强大的开源对象关系型数据库系统,支持复杂的查询和大规模数据处理。它具有良好的可扩展性和并发性,适用于高并发场景。
MongoDB
MongoDB是一个开源的非关系型数据库管理系统,采用文档存储模式,适用于大规模数据存储和处理,尤其擅长处理非结构化数据。MongoDB在大数据和实时分析方面有较强的优势。
数据库服务器的选择与部署
在选择数据库服务器时,需根据具体业务需求和应用场景进行综合评估,包括数据规模、并发访问量、数据类型等因素。部署数据库服务器时,需要考虑服务器硬件配置、操作系统、数据库版本和性能优化等方面,以确保数据库系统能够稳定、高效地运行。
1年前


